Output 64c97c9630a32c9873858f23dd6dec7364232a7dd6491264a6892be8d7dd2589:6

value
5890625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ece72ab36af4656dc7741a791c1b1f9e6bc8cc OP_EQUALVERIFY OP_CHECKSIG
address
1DUzhQ4bSWFWNKkgJ87xQwjAysyPvFL8NB
transaction
64c97c9630a32c9873858f23dd6dec7364232a7dd6491264a6892be8d7dd2589
spent
true